Mastering Skin Care: The Key to Long-Lasting Beauty

Ensuring a glowing skin appearance is not solely dependent on genetics—it necessitates a committed beauty care practice. Since the skin is our most expansive organ, it encounters numerous environmental aggressors, ultraviolet radiation, and additional factors that influence its vitality and look. An everyday practice incorporating washing, hydration, face masks, serums, and facial oils is essential to keeping healthy, glowing skin.

Regular face cleansing forms the foundation for a successful beauty regimen. Over time, pores collect impurities, sebum, and microbes, that, when ignored, often result in breakouts, a tired look, and other concerns. A good face wash removes these residues, ensuring a fresh facial area. Yet, one must to apply a gentle cleanser appropriate for one’s skin type to avoid irritation. Harsh products might remove the skin’s protective barrier, leading to inflammation. Sensitive skin types should opt for dermatologist-recommended options. Those with excess sebum Moisturizer for oily skin benefit from foaming cleansers that provide balance while maintaining hydration. Moisture-rich face washes are ideal for parched complexions, providing softness without tightness.

Post-cleansing, using a moisturizer is the next crucial step in any skincare routine. Hydrating lotions work to maintain skin softness, reducing the chances of flakiness or sensitivity. Regardless of skin condition, hydration is necessary. People dealing with acne benefit from gel-based skin balancers that maintain elasticity while allowing the skin to breathe. For dry skin, an intense moisture-locking formula helps sustain comfort. Combination skin benefits from a mix of textures to prevent excess shine and flaking. Over time, hydration-focused care helps keep soft, radiant texture.

Beauty oils are becoming a must-have because they provide deep hydration. Compared to lotions and creams, beauty oils deliver nutrients more effectively to provide long-lasting hydration. Oils like rosehip oil, which contain vitamins, aid in healing. For those with oily skin, lightweight oils including grapeseed moisturize without clogging pores. Aging skin see the most results with richer oils such as avocado, to combat fine lines. Adding a beauty oil into your skincare practice helps lock in hydration, resulting in improved skin texture.
